    A high-key image is one that has been exposed so that the key tones are lighter than this mid-tone ideal. This means that shadows are brighter and more open and the image usually has a light airy feel. Conversely a low-key image is one in which the key tones are darker than the mid-tone ideal.

    Skewing the mid tones of an image brighter or darker can be done at the time of capture or in post-production in order to achieve the desired high key / low key look. Low key is similar but the opposite in that a combination of under lighting, under exposing, and post-production burning or levers and curves manipulation are used to make the image predominantly dark.

    Low key photography has much wider range of light gradation (including darker areas) and places more emphasis on light sculpting the subject. Low-key photography is sometimes described as more artistic (possibly atmospheric), because the light is being used more selectively to highlight specific areas of the subject.
